How To Fix VHURL729 - Account &1: cannot determine a material


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: VHURL - Messages for Returnable Packaging Account Processing

  • Message number: 729

  • Message text: Account &1: cannot determine a material

  • Show details Hide details
  • What causes this issue?

    The fields 'Customer material number' and 'Vendor material number'
    cannot both be filled.

    System Response

    Creation of this statement is terminated.

    How to fix this error?

    Maintain the customer material info record or purchasing info record
    for returnable packaging &V3&.
